This is a rare vintage wooden stool, carved from a single solid piece of hardwood, showcasing the simplicity and strength of traditional Indian tribal craftsmanship.
About the Piece
Such stools are associated with the Naga tribes of Northeast India, known for their robust furniture carved entirely by hand. This stool, with its three-legged design and organic form, reflects a utilitarian yet artistic approach to everyday furniture. Its aged patina and natural wood grain add to its rustic charm.
